Newly formed 501(c)3 nonprofit Veterans-TV Inc. (VETV, www.veterans-tv.org) is preparing to launch hands-on professional television production training courses for veterans of the U.S. armed forces, law enforcement veterans, and firefighters who have lost their employment due to injury or attrition. VETV is creating a mobile classroom within Denali Gold, a remote production truck donated to the cause by NEP, and will provide courses in cities across the U.S. when integration of donated broadcast equipment is complete. |

Grand Lille TV Migrates to HD and Launches New Channel With Harmonic
|
Posted: 13/12/2017
|
Harmonic, the worldwide leader in video delivery technology and services, today announced that Grand Lille TV, a French regional TV news channel that is part of the Secom Group, has successfully transitioned to HD and launched an additional channel using the market-leading Spectrum¢ media server platform from Harmonic. With powerful channel-in-box (CiaB) capabilities, Harmonic's solution speeds up video distribution and enables new channels to be launched faster at a lower total cost of ownership than the broadcaster's previous playout system. |

YES Launches Live UHD-HDR Channel With Harmonic
|
Posted: 07/11/2017
|
Harmonic, the worldwide leader in video delivery technology and services, today announced that YES, a tier 1 direct broadcast satellite television provider in Israel, is using Harmonic's software-based Electra encoding platform for its new live UHD channel. AVCOM, a world-class local system integrator, ensured a smooth deployment. Leveraging the HEVC video codec, Harmonic's Electra system allows YES to deliver high-quality UHD-HDR linear video content to over 1 million subscribers at the lowest possible bitrates. |
